体验Oracle二次开发的惊喜,让我们来一起了解吧(oracle二次开发公司)
体验Oracle二次开发的惊喜,让我们来一起了解吧!
作为一款世界知名的企业级关系型数据库管理系统,Oracle数据库广泛应用于许多企业的信息化建设中。为了更好地满足企业的特定业务需求,Oracle数据库还提供了丰富的二次开发工具和技术,能够帮助企业实现定制化的系统开发和应用。本文将介绍一些常用的Oracle二次开发工具和技术,帮助读者更好地体验Oracle二次开发的惊喜。
一、Oracle开发工具
1、Oracle SQL Developer
Oracle SQL Developer是一款广泛使用的免费数据库集成开发环境。它支持多种数据库管理系统,包括Oracle、MySQL、Microsoft SQL Server等,可以用于数据库的开发、管理、查询、优化等工作。Oracle SQL Developer具有良好的可视化界面和丰富的功能,可以帮助用户快速开发数据库应用。例如,用户可以利用Oracle SQL Developer创建数据库表、插入数据、编写存储过程、调试SQL语句等。
2、Oracle JDeveloper
Oracle JDeveloper是一款专业的Java开发工具。它支持多种Java EE和ORM框架,包括JavaServer Faces、Hibernate、Spring等,可以用于web应用开发、企业级应用集成、服务构建等。Oracle JDeveloper具有良好的可视化界面和强大的代码编辑和调试功能,可以帮助用户快速完成Java应用的开发和调试。
二、Oracle开发技术
1、Oracle PL/SQL
PL/SQL是Oracle数据库的存储过程语言,它能够利用Oracle数据库的内置功能,实现高效、安全、可靠的数据库应用。PL/SQL与Oracle SQL集成紧密,可以方便地访问数据库,并支持数据的事务控制、异常处理等高级功能。Oracle PL/SQL具有良好的可读性和可维护性,可以帮助用户快速开发和维护高性能、高可靠性的数据库应用。
2、Oracle Application Express (APEX)
APEX是一款基于Web的企业级应用开发和部署平台,它可以利用Oracle数据库的内置功能,实现轻量级应用的开发和部署。APEX支持多种数据表格、图表等可视化界面组件,并提供了丰富的应用模板和插件,可以快速构建定制化的应用。APEX还可以集成多种第三方工具和技术,例如JavaScript、jQuery、RESTful服务等,可以为用户提供强大的应用扩展功能。
三、Oracle开发实践
1、创建数据表
CREATE TABLE EMPLOYEES (
EMPLOYEE_ID NUMBER(6),
FIRST_NAME VARCHAR2(20),
LAST_NAME VARCHAR2(25),
EML VARCHAR2(25),
PHONE_NUMBER VARCHAR2(20),
HIRE_DATE DATE,
JOB_ID VARCHAR2(10),
SALARY NUMBER(8,2),
COMMISSION_PCT NUMBER(2,2),
MANAGER_ID NUMBER(6),
DEPARTMENT_ID NUMBER(4)
);
2、编写存储过程
CREATE OR REPLACE PROCEDURE ADD_EMPLOYEE (
EMPLOYEE_ID IN NUMBER,
FIRST_NAME IN VARCHAR2,
LAST_NAME IN VARCHAR2,
EML IN VARCHAR2,
PHONE_NUMBER IN VARCHAR2,
HIRE_DATE IN DATE,
JOB_ID IN VARCHAR2,
SALARY IN NUMBER,
COMMISSION_PCT IN NUMBER,
MANAGER_ID IN NUMBER,
DEPARTMENT_ID IN NUMBER
)
AS
BEGIN
INSERT INTO EMPLOYEES(
EMPLOYEE_ID,
FIRST_NAME,
LAST_NAME,
EML,
PHONE_NUMBER,
HIRE_DATE,
JOB_ID,
SALARY,
COMMISSION_PCT,
MANAGER_ID,
DEPARTMENT_ID
)
VALUES(
EMPLOYEE_ID,
FIRST_NAME,
LAST_NAME,
EML,
PHONE_NUMBER,
HIRE_DATE,
JOB_ID,
SALARY,
COMMISSION_PCT,
MANAGER_ID,
DEPARTMENT_ID
);
COMMIT;
END;
3、创建APEX应用
a. 创建应用
在APEX主界面点击“应用构建器”,选择“创建应用”,填写应用名称、描述、模板等信息,点击“下一页”创建。
b. 添加页面
在“页面”菜单中选择“新建页面”,选择页面类型和布局,填写页面名称、描述、数据表格等信息,点击“保存”。
c. 添加视图
在页面编辑界面中,选择“视图”,选择数据表格或视图类型,填写数据表格或视图名称、描述、字段等信息,点击“保存”。
综上所述,Oracle提供了丰富的二次开发工具和技术,用于开发高效、安全、可靠的数据库应用。通过深入学习和实践Oracle开发工具和技术,可以获得更高质量的程序代码和更好的工作业绩。
编辑:一起学习网
标签:数据库,页面,功能,视图,数据